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our team will arrive quickly to assess the damage and provide a detailed report, including photos and videos to help you visualize the extent of the damage. We’ll identify the source of the water damage and develop a customized plan to repair it. Get a clear picture of the damage.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use advanced equipment, such as submersible pumps and wet/dry vacuums, to extract water from your property. Our team will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. Get the water out, fast.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Our team will use indust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ers to dry out your property, ensuring a safe and healthy environment for you and your family. We’ll monitor the moisture levels to ensure everything is dry and free of moisture. Get your home dry and safe.
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ting
We’ll use E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ize and disinfect your property, ensuring it’s safe for you and your family to occupy. Our team will pay special attention to high-touch areas, such as doorknobs, light switches, and countertops. Get your home sanitized and disinfected.
Step 5: Final Inspection
Our team will con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is safe and free of moisture. We’ll provide you with a detailed report, including photos and videos, to show the progress we’ve made. Get the final OK.

Water Damage Assessment Cost In Fredonia, WI
The cost of Water Damage Assessment in Fredonia, WI,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. These estimates are based on real-world costs and are intended to provide a general idea of what you can expect to pay. Costs may vary.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Assessment | $500 – $2,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Water Extraction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Amount of water, equipment rental costs |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, equipment rental costs |
| Sanitizing and Disinfecting | $1,000 – $3,000 | Size of affected area, equipment rental costs |
| Final Inspection |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, equipment rental costs |
| More Services (e.g., reconstruction, remodeling) | $2,000 – $10,000+ | Severity of damage, scope of work |
